A major traffic disruption had occurred with an ash-laden truck going from Korba to Katghora near Chhuri, where the vehicle capsized and caused a long queue of vehicles on both sides of the road.

The truck was reportedly taking corners at a fast pace and its vehicle upset on the busy stretch, temporarily clogging up the road. The incident caused the traffic a lot of trouble, leaving people stuck inside for quite some time. The police authorities from Katghora were informed about the accidents and started the traffic management action. A crane was used to lift the overturned truck and to remove it from the roadway to allow normal traffic.

The disruption to traffic lasted almost one hour with extended traffic snarl-ups on both sides of the street, authorities said. The congestion was allegedly recorded as more than a kilometre long in both directions, with drivers and passengers of any transport mode being affected.

The Korba-Katghora road is one of the busiest roads in the region, and the accident caused a lot of inconvenience for the passengers during the peak traffic hours.

Quickly, no casualty or serious injury was reported by any source in relation to the accident. Officials cleared the roadway after removing the damaged car from the roadway, once traffic resumed. Police will investigate what led up to the truck losing control and tipping over.
